An excellent opportunity exists within the growing Tomahawk Program finance team in Tucson, AZ. We are seeking a Financial Program Controls Associate Director to lead the Tomahawk Production and Recertification efforts.
Tomahawk sales are projected to be greater than $475M for 2026, with significant upside potential coming throughout the foreseeable future from the acceleration and capacity efforts covered by this role. To be successful in this role, you must be able to communicate effectively with Control Account Managers (CAMs), Integrated Product Team (IPT) Leads, program and finance leadership, Supply Chain MPMs, and Operations.
This role requires a motivated self-starter individual, that is capable of working independently and driving efforts to completion. Frequent interaction with various functions and multiple levels of the organization will be needed, so the successful candidate must possess strong presentation, communication, and professional skills. Finance serves as a critical business partner by providing analysis, insight, and guidance to enable strategic decision making and achieve bottom-line results.

What You Will Do
- Support the monthly financial planning forecast / close process (Rplan).
- Develop and support Quarterly Estimate-at-Completion (EAC).
- Interaction with leadership to status project status and schedule commitments.
- Provide financial guidance to Factory Operations Managers, IPT leads, and SCM functions.
- Communication of forecast commitments to program team and communication of risk and opportunities to that plan to program leadership.
- Provide weekly, monthly, and quarterly variance and data analysis.
- Provide cost, schedule, financial analysis/reporting, funding planning, maintenance and reporting utilizing standard company tools and processes.
- Review EAC inputs, presentations, and proposals for accuracy and completeness.
Qualifications You Must Have
- Typically requires a University Deg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, Business Management, or related business field or equivalent experience and a minimum 12 years of prior relevant experience working finance/accounting OR an advanced degree in a related field and minimum of 10 years finance/accounting experience.
- Prior program or project leadership experience.
- Program Controls experience with data analysis, reporting and/or process improvement.
- Hands-On experience with SAP Business Systems, BW Toolset, RPlan, PMX, EDIT+ or similar business systems.
- U.S. Citizen - U.S. citizenship is required, as only U.S. citizens are authorized to access information under this program/contract.
Qualifications We Prefer
- Mentoring and training skills.
- Able to meet critical deadlines.
- Work experience in a production-oriented business providing continuous improvement and process relating to speed, accuracy, and overall delivery.
- Analytical, problem-solving, and decision-making skills.
- Experience using SAP/BW.
- Experience with Microsoft Excel (i.e., pivot tables, advanced formulas), Word and PowerPoint.
- Strong self-initiative and ability to effectively work in a challenging and fast paced environment while multi-tasking on several different program issues concurrently.
- Ability to communicate effectively with all levels of management both verbally and in written form.
- Program FP&A forecasting (Sales, Bookings, Profit, Cash).
- Inquisitive (and acts on it) with strong analytical and mathematical skills.
- Experience with current DoD regulations associated with FAR/DFARS/TINA/CAS.
